
BROWNSVILLE, BROOKLYN — The Gregory Jackson Center for Brownsville will host a youth employment event in conjunction with the New York State Department of Labor for 16- to 24-year-olds on Monday, Nov. 14 and Tuesday, Nov. 15.
The events are a part of the center's Urban Youth Jobs/New York Youth Jobs Program, which aims to foster employment opportunities and training for unemployed, disadvantaged youth in select areas of the state.
There will be resume workshops on Monday at 1 p.m., 2 p.m. and 3 p.m.

Participants are encouraged to bring a copy of their resume. They'll also have access to professional clothing for job interviews during Monday's events.
Then, on Tuesday, there will be a career fair from 2 p.m. to 5 p.m. For this event, participants should bring several copies of their resume.

You can register for the event at The New York State Department of Labor's website.
Both events will be held at the Gregory Jackson Center of Brownsville, which is located at 519 Rockaway Ave., off Sutter Avenue.
